ABSTRACT
Uterine atony and concomittant massive haemorrhage is one of the most dangerous complications of labour. Conventional, conservative treatment approach comprising of oxytocics such as oxytocin, methergin or prostaglandins may fail in some cases, mandating surgical techniques, including hysterectomy. B Lynch compression uterine suture may be a safe and effective method of treatment in post partum heamorrhage and in most of cases may replace more complicated techniques. In this article, together with referring the technical aspects of this procedure, we present a case of successful treatment.
